What This Is

zpe-touch is a bounded touch stream codec. It encodes contact geometry, receptor identity, body region, and pressure on a frozen base, and carries thermal, vibrotactile, and proprioceptive payloads on explicit independent branches. Each branch roundtrips exactly; a contact-only decoder recovers none of the fiber payload. That isolation is the core property this repo proves.

Touch is one lane in the Zer0pa 17-lane ZPE codec portfolio, each lane an independent encoding product for its own signal domain. Useful now, improving continuously.

The public scope is narrow by design: contact remains explicit, each fiber branch stays independent, and affective touch is out of scope. This repo ships technique evidence and CI-anchored proof artifacts, not a product-readiness claim. The decisive baseline comparison is branch_minus_contact_only = 1.0 for all three fiber types: a contact-only decoder recovers 0.0 of the fiber payload; the branch decoder recovers 1.0. That gap is what "exact on an independent bounded branch" means in practice.

Branch word overhead (proof-audited, not a gate metric): thermal +4.0 words/stroke; vibrotactile +7.0 words/stroke; proprioceptive +7.75 words/stroke over the frozen contact base (16 contact words per 4-stroke batch). Source: proofs/artifacts/fiber_release_summary.json overhead block.

What We Prove

  • The frozen contact branch preserves contact geometry, receptor identity, body region, and pressure exactly on the shipped bounded surface. Proof: proofs/artifacts/contact_release_summary.json. Test: tests/test_touch_pack_regression.py.
  • Thermal payloads roundtrip exactly on an explicit bounded branch with state and history carried in the stream. A contact-only decoder recovers 0.0 of this payload; the thermal branch decoder recovers 1.0. Proof: proofs/artifacts/fiber_release_summary.json (thermal.contact_only_delta). Test: tests/test_touch_fiber_branches.py::test_thermal_branch_roundtrip_preserves_contact_and_history.
  • Vibrotactile payloads roundtrip exactly on an explicit bounded RA_II branch with state and history carried in the stream. Same contact-only gap: 0.0 vs 1.0. Proof: proofs/artifacts/fiber_release_summary.json (vibrotactile.contact_only_delta). Test: tests/test_touch_fiber_branches.py::test_vibrotactile_branch_roundtrip_is_independent_of_contact_base.
  • Proprioceptive payloads roundtrip exactly on an explicit bounded joint-angle and tension branch with ordered history carried in the stream. Same contact-only gap: 0.0 vs 1.0. Proof: proofs/artifacts/fiber_release_summary.json (proprioceptive.contact_only_delta). Test: tests/test_touch_fiber_branches.py::test_proprioceptive_branch_roundtrip_preserves_joint_trajectory.
  • Cross-fiber wrong-decoder collisions stay at zero across thermal, vibrotactile, and proprioceptive validation (wrong_decoder_collision_rate = 0.0 for all three). Proof: proofs/artifacts/fiber_release_summary.json isolation block.
  • Same-contact/different-history cases do not alias (same_contact_history_alias_rate = 0.0 for all three fiber types). Proof: proofs/artifacts/fiber_release_summary.json isolation block.
  • Native Rust backend word output and decode metadata match the local Python reference path exactly. Proof: proofs/artifacts/contact_release_summary.json (evidence block). Test: tests/test_touch_native_optional.py::test_touch_native_matches_python_reference_words_and_decode.
